Transaction 8dbe207962122b1200012b68cd7a7c5d8780eb09731e4fa8a057a830b337e737

2 Input
1 Outputs
  • 8dbe207962122b1200012b68cd7a7c5d8780eb09731e4fa8a057a830b337e737:0
  • value  1425912
    address  17UnJHz2xyZPqKuCJ3F3ksj3r12obKboR9